By righteousness was I condemned
When I was lost in pain and sin;
When Christ redeemed me by His blood
Thy righteousness gave peace within.
O God
Thy righteousness condemned
My Savior to the cross to die;
Yet now to us Thy righteousness
Grants peace
forgives
and justifies.
Righteousness ruled all debts be paid;
Yet
also
righteousness forbade
That when accounts were fully paid
Again collection could be made.
Now that my Lord His blood has shed
You cannot sentence Him again
Nor ask me further recompense
Can but forgive and fully cleanse.
When first I heard of righteousness
Fearful
I sought to hide from thence
But at its mention now I sense
Such sweetness and such preciousness.
Since I have known Thy righteousness
Thy grace I can more clearly see;
Thy righteousness gives wondrous rest
Thy grace supplies and comforts me.
